OTHER There will indeed be a trial before the correctional court regarding the sale of RSC Anderlecht to Marc Coucke. Indeed, the Brussels chamber of indictment has referred broker Christophe Henrotay, Jo Van Biesbroeck and Herman Van Holsbeeck to the correctional court. The case concerns alleged fraud in the sale of the club to entrepreneur Marc Coucke in 2017. The investigation focuses on the possibility that Coucke was defrauded during the purchase, in which he bought 75 percent of the club for 59.2 million euros. Read more »

TRANSFERS Anderlecht has officially announced the signing of Lucas Hey, a 21-year-old central defender from FC Nordsjaelland. The young Dane has signed a contract that will keep him at the club until 2029. Sporting director Olivier Renard praised Hey's qualities, stating, "Lucas is a tall central defender who is proficient with both feet and excels in ball progression." Hey's versatility will enhance Anderlecht's defensive options, as he is capable of playing both left and right center-back positions and is comfortable in both three- and four-man defensive setups. Renard noted that despite his youth, Hey has already gained valuable experience in Denmark. Read more »

New pitch under construction

New pitch under construction

OTHER Operations are currently underway to renew the pitch. This is a temporary solution until the end of the season. The club has had the top layer excavated and is currently restoring this top layer. On top of that, natural grass will be laid coming from Turin (Italy). The work will cost about 300,000 euros. The first home match, against Club Brugge, will thus be played on a completely new field. Read more »
